Trosolwg o'r swydd

We’re offering an exciting opportunity to work with the South Kent Coastal Community Mental Health service for older people (CMHSOP). We’re looking for a band 6 community mental health nurse to work with clients who have reached older age and are experiencing mental health difficulties such as depression, psychosis and complex emotional needs. We also provide a memory assessment service and offer specialist interventions for people with a diagnosis of dementia that have complex needs.

Your role within the team would be varied allowing plenty of opportunity to both demonstrate and develop your skills as well as offering a dynamic working life. You will have a caseload of clients which would involve monitoring and assessment of mental health, risk and co-ordinating treatment plans. This also involves providing support to carers and loved ones. You will additionally be involved in cognitive assessments and supporting the team’s duty system, as required.

This role offers an excellent opportunity to develop organisational skills and clinical confidence.  As a band 6 clinician you will be working autonomously but you will have access to the support of admin, mental health support workers, psychologists, consultant psychiatrists in addition to our nursing and occupational therapy staff.  We work very closely as a team providing plenty of opportunity to discuss clinical cases and risk.

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d

  • Conducting initial assessments of people with memory and mental health needs
  • Being part of the Duty team 
  • Managing a caseload of clients 
  • Being part of team meetings and MDT discussions
  • Supporting and being a role model for junior colleagues 
  • Supervision of a junior colleague
  • Taking on a lead role in the team

We are Kent and Medway NHS and Social Care Partnership Trust (KMPT), providing mental health, learning disability and specialist services, serving 1.8 million people across the county.

The Trust (rated Good overall by the CQC and Outstanding for care) has 3,283 staff working in 66 buildings across 33 locations, covering an area of 1,450 square miles.
